How to make Frito Corn Salad.

Prepare the Ingredients: Begin by thoroughly washing the green pepper and onion. Drain the canned corn to remove excess liquid. Dice the green pepper and onion into small pieces, and grate the cheese if it’s not already pre-shredded.

Combine the Main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, combine the drained corn kernels, diced green pepper, chopped onion, and shredded cheese. Toss these ingredients together to ensure they are evenly distributed throughout the mixture.

Add the Dressing: Whisk together the mayonnaise and hot sauce in a separate bowl until well blended. This mixture forms the creamy dressing for the salad. Gradually pour the dressing over the corn, pepper, onion, and cheese mixture, folding it carefully to evenly coat all ingredients.

adding all ingredients to a mixing bowl.

Refrigerate the Salad: Cover the mixing bowl with a lid or cling film to keep the salad fresh. Place the bowl in the refrigerator and allow the salad to chill for at least an hour or until you’re ready to serve.

Prepare the Chips: While the salad is refrigerating, take the opportunity to prepare the corn chips if necessary. If they’re large, you can break them into smaller pieces or leave them whole for a more substantial crunch.

Final Touch Before Serving: When ready to serve the salad, remove it from the refrigerator. Add corn chips to the salad, depending on your preference for crunchiness. We typically use up to 3/4ths of a bag and reserve some for leftovers. Using a large spoon, gently mix the chips into the salad, taking care not to crush them.

Serve and Enjoy: Transfer the Frito Corn Salad to a serving dish or leave it in the mixing bowl if it’s presentable. Serve immediately, as the chips are best enjoyed when fresh and crunchy.

Commonly Asked Questions

Can I Make Frito Corn Salad in Advance?

Yes, making Frito Corn Salad in advance can be beneficial as it allows the flavors to meld together, creating a more cohesive and flavorful dish. You can prepare the salad a few hours ahead of time or even the night before.

Here’s a step-by-step guide to doing it right:

  • Mix the Main Ingredients: Combine the corn, green pepper, onion, cheese, mayonnaise, and hot sauce in a mixing bowl.
  • Cover and Refrigerate: Cover the salad tightly with cling film or place it in an airtight container, then refrigerate. This helps retain the freshness and flavors.
  • Add the Fritos Just Before Serving: To ensure their crunch, wait to mix them into the salad until just before you’re ready to serve. The crunchiness of the Fritos is a key texture in this salad, and adding them too early can cause them to become soggy. Tip: Try with Dorito’s like Dorito Taco Salad.

What if I Don’t Have All the Ingredients?

If you find yourself missing some of the specific ingredients, here are some creative substitutions that can still make a tasty corn salad with Fritos recipe:

  • Cheese: If you don’t have shredded cheddar cheese, you can use mozzarella, Monterey Jack, Pepper Jack, or even a blend of your favorite cheeses.
  • Hot Sauce: If you don’t have hot sauce, add a pinch of chili flakes or a dash of cayenne pepper to add some heat.
  • Crunchy Corn Chips: While Fritos are a vital part of this salad, other corn or even tortilla chips can work if needed.
  • Fresh Corn: If you prefer, fresh corn on the cob or frozen corn can replace cans of corn. Just make sure to cook and cool it first.

This salad recipe is also super easy to adjust. Add pinto beans, fresh diced tomatoes, kidney beans, green chiles, lean ground beef, taco meat, black beans, or even southwest corn.

Ingredients
 

  • 15.5 oz Canned Corn drained well of excess water
  • ½ cup red onion chopped – add more or less depending on preference
  • ½ cup green bell pepper diced or chopped
  • 1 cup Colby Jack cheese
  • 1 bag Frito Chips (see note – also try with BBQ Fritos if preferred)

Dressing

  • 1 cup Mayo
  • 2-4 tbsp hot sauce as desired for heat

Instructions

  • Prepare the Salad Base: In a large mixing bowl, combine the drained can of corn, diced green pepper, chopped red onion, and grated Colby Jack cheese, ensuring the ingredients are well blended.
  • Create the Dressing: In a separate mixing bowl, whisk together mayonnaise and hot sauce until smooth. We suggest between 2-4 tablespoons of hot sauce, adjusting to taste depending on tolerance to heat. Gradually pour dressing over the prepared salad base, gently folding to coat all the ingredients evenly.
  • Chill the Salad: Cover the mixing bowl securely with a lid or cling film to retain freshness. Place the salad bowl in the refrigerator, allowing the salad to chill. We recommend a minimum of one hour or until you're ready to serve so that the flavors can meld together. That being said, the salad could be served immediately if necessary. The longer the ingredients sit in the fridge, the more cohesive they will become.
  • Add the Final Crunch: When serving, remove the corn salad from the refrigerator. Toss up to a bag of crispy Fritos corn chips into the salad. Gently stir the chips to combine, taking care not to crush them too much. We like 3/4ths of the bag in our frito salad, but you can add more or less based on how much crunch you want.
  • Serve and Enjoy: Your Frito Corn Salad is now ready to be served!

Notes

Storing Frito Salad: 

Separate the Ingredients if Possible: It’s best to store the salad and the Fritos separately if you know you’ll have leftovers. This prevents the chips from becoming soggy. You can mix the amount you want just before serving.
Avoid Freezing: Freezing is not recommended for this type of salad, as the mayonnaise-based dressing may separate, and the vegetables may become mushy once thawed.
Add Fresh Ingredients if Needed: When you’re ready to serve the leftover salad, you might want to add a fresh sprinkle of cheese, a dash of hot sauce, or even a handful of fresh herbs to brighten it up.
